    The big players in 3D animation are Autodesk Maya, Softimage XSI (which might now by Autodesk XSI, as I think they bought it), and 3DS Max (formerly 3D Studio Max). Those are all pay applications (and not cheap). I know Maya has a free trial download though, so that would be a good start. Its an extremely robust application.

    But, there is 1 freeware alternative that’s work looking into as well. That would be Blender. Its an open source 3D animation tool. Its 100% free. It has a decent following now (so online support). And it is even being used by some professional facilities here and there. So definitely something worth your time to investigate.
